Description

The Maintenance Supervisor is responsible for the operation of his or her department, utilizing the materials, personnel, machines, money and methods available to produce quality parts in the quantities necessary, in the time specified. The supervisor may delegate areas of authority to his/her assistant/relief as necessary by area or by shift, but total responsibility remains with the department Supervisor.


Essential Job Functions:

  • Identify, schedule, train, and manage maintenance personnel as so directed by the Director of Facilities and Maintenance. 聽
  • Make necessary repairs, inventory spare parts, log down time, and assist with training, preventive maintenance, trouble shooting, and equipment installations.聽
  • 聽Effectively utilize our CMMS to open/close Work Orders, enter & review time entry, reference spare parts inventory, and place purchase requisitions. 聽
  • Repair and maintain all equipment to maximum machine available time.聽
  • Promote safety at all times and assist in improving working conditions for all associates. 聽
  • Follow ISO procedures and recommend changes when necessary.聽
  • Make recommendations for continuous improvement in order to improve productivity. 聽
  • 聽Assign trained associates to repairs and Preventative Maintenance programs according to priority to 聽maintain the planned production schedule and reduce downtime.聽
  • Monitor and follow-up on work 聽performed to ensure timeliness and correctness.聽
  • Assist and support the Maintenance Department in repair and problem-solving skills.聽
  • Maintain all CNC and PLC based equipment in proper working order. 聽聽
